WebFirst let us explain what a snorkel is and then you can decide if your Jeep is in desperate need of one. A snorkel is a pipe-looking accessory that runs from the air intake under the hood and extends upward on the passenger side of the vehicle. The primary function of a snorkel is to provide the engine with cool, dry, clean air while off-roading. WebAt its core, the intention of a snorkel is: To raise the level of the air intake to reduce the chance of water entering your engine when crossing water A higher air intake will reduce the amount of dust entering the system To allow cooler air to enter your engine To produce a ‘ram effect’. WebApr 13, 2024 · A snorkel is a device often used on an overland vehicle that moves the engine’s air intake from under the hood – usually from the wheel arches – to a position at roof height. The device is connected to the engine’s intake with a coupler and ran out of the engine compartment through a hole in the fender. From here, the snorkel runs up ... WebSnorkels work by raising your Jeeps air intake above engine bay height. It assists the vehicle’s engine to suck cleaner, cooler, dryer air from a higher point without allowing rain, water, or dust debris to enter into the engine intake by means of its pre-filtration and water drainage design through tiny water outlets below the head of the snorkel.
